About This School

Side Creek Elementary School is a public elementary in Aurora, Colorado, serving 512 students in grades PK-5.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ency levels of 43% in English Language Arts, 37% in mathematics, and 34% in science. The school maintains a student-teacher ratio of 18:1 and employs 27 teachers with an average salary of $84,390. Students at the school are evenly divided between male and female populations. The student body is composed of 40% Hispanic, 20% White, 17% Black, 15% Two or More Races, and 6% Asian students.
